since AB = AC

it is an isosceles triangle with ANGLE B = angle C

thus, angle A = 2x angle B = angle C = x + 10

according to the angle sum property of the triangle,

angle A + angle B + angle C = 180

angle A + 2 angle B = 180

2x + 2(x + 10) = 180

2x + 2x + 20 = 180

2(x + x + 10) = 180

x + x + 10 = 90

2x + 10 = 90

2x = 80

x = 40

therefore, angle A = 2x = 80 degrees

angle B = angle C = x + 10 = 50 degrees
